Structured code verification, fault localization, and semantic analysis — without running tests.
Based on the Agentic Code Reasoning paper (Ugare & Chandra, Meta, 2026) which showed 10-12pp accuracy gains over unstructured chain-of-thought reasoning.
Forces your coding agent to reason about code using semi-formal certificates instead of free-form chain-of-thought. The agent must:
- State explicit premises with file:line citations
- Trace actual execution paths (not assume from function names)
- Check for shadowed names, imports, and indirect calls
- Derive formal conclusions from evidence
Three task types:
| Task | Trigger | Paper accuracy |
|---|---|---|
| Patch verification | "verify my changes", "is this diff correct" | 88-93% |
| Fault localization | "find the bug", "why does this test fail" | 72% Top-5 |
| Code QA | "how does this work", "explain this behavior" | 87% |

From the paper's Django-13670 example: two patches for 2-digit year formatting looked equivalent. Standard reasoning said yes. Semi-formal analysis discovered that format was shadowed by a module-level function — Patch 1 would raise AttributeError. The template forced the agent to trace the actual call instead of assuming Python's builtin.
